Transaction 15a93da2ef9694c7633ace5612a2639ce1781cc015d0502c44df059837796c7b

1 Input
2 Outputs
  • 15a93da2ef9694c7633ace5612a2639ce1781cc015d0502c44df059837796c7b:0
  • value  10542599
    address  3KLbbwQpMhXHdNfKcsSi4P7J2WHRsquUZZ
  • 15a93da2ef9694c7633ace5612a2639ce1781cc015d0502c44df059837796c7b:1
  • value  600000
    address  1DHLLU4aH69j1KyQtvdzCB54BKEyQrGs4H